            Appeal from the Iowa District Court for Marshall County, John J. Haney, Judge.  AFFIRMED.  Considered by Tabor, P.J., and Mullins and Schumacher, JJ.  Opinion by Schumacher, J.  (6 pages)

            Hiram Arizmendi appeals his conviction for lascivious acts with a child.  OPINION HOLDS: The district court gave adequate reasons for Arizmendi’s sentence.  We find the district court did not abuse its discretion in sentencing Arizmendi to a term of imprisonment.  The court did not rely on clearly untenable or unreasonable grounds for the sentence.  We affirm Arizmendi’s conviction and sentence.
